Globalsat Worldcom (3499) — Net Asset Quality Index
Globalsat Worldcom (3499) has a Net Asset Quality Index of 62.7% as of September 2025. This metric measures the proportion of total assets financed by shareholders' equity — total assets of NT$747.49 Million minus total liabilities of NT$279.06 Million yields net assets of NT$468.44 Million. Annual Net Asset Quality Index for Globalsat Worldcom (2017–2024)
The table below presents the year-by-year Net Asset Quality Index for Globalsat Worldcom from 2017 to 2024, covering 8 annual filings. Each row shows total assets, total liabilities, net assets, the quality index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| Quality Index | Net Assets (TWD) | Total Assets | Total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| 60.8% | NT$543.31 Million | NT$894.00 Million | NT$350.69 Million | ▲ +2.7 pp |
| 2023 | 58.1% | NT$533.85 Million | NT$918.77 Million | NT$384.92 Million | ▲ +5.9 pp |
| 2022 | 52.2% | NT$572.93 Million | NT$1.10 Billion | NT$524.84 Million | ▲ +3.1 pp |
| 2021 | 49.1% | NT$568.84 Million | NT$1.16 Billion | NT$590.40 Million | ▼ -1.3 pp |
| 2020 | 50.4% | NT$581.77 Million | NT$1.15 Billion | NT$573.05 Million | ▼ -2.6 pp |
| 2019 | 53.0% | NT$631.80 Million | NT$1.19 Billion | NT$560.47 Million | ▼ -2.0 pp |
| 2018 | 55.0% | NT$623.60 Million | NT$1.13 Billion | NT$511.19 Million | ▼ -5.8 pp |
| 2017 | 60.7% | NT$620.88 Million | NT$1.02 Billion | NT$401.26 Million | — |
